BIO



Gregory E. Woods (Dawn Wolf) is an African-Native American Keeper of Stories who leads sacred circles, conducts Rites-of-Passage ceremonies amongst other contributions to the community he lives in and the communities he is led to serve. Mr. Woods in a sharing capacity works as a peak performance coach, a facilitator teaching cooperative synergy through the medium of music and the story power of his ancestor's wisdom. His teaching tools are the circle, mirrors, sound and images among other tools to assist growth, discovery and balance through story and ceremonies.

Dawn Wolf is also an accomplished musician whose musical experiences started as a classical trombonist, which led to decades as a first-rate percussionist performing an eclectic mix of music from various cultures. His career as a working musician started in Morocco and over time led to many engagements not excluding the White House, and scores of churches, dance companies, ceremonial settings, large and small venues.

Mr. Woods is married, a father and a grandfather with the spiritual responsibilities of a Sirmiq Aattuq Wisdom Keeper.
